This is a collection of various acoustic performances by the Hooters and Eric Bazilian. The reason why I made this collection is because it shows that they are really good when they play unplugged. On the first 7 songs they play "live" in a radio studio so no big audience. This makes the performance sounding very solid and professional. Well rehearsed. On the next 4 songs
we find the band in a very relaxed mood in Jamaica, "fooling around" with some old songs
they like. You also hear the first live performance of Mr. Big Baboon. After that is two songs
from the last "Streatbeat", a local radio show in Philadelphia which has supported the band
through the years. It feautures other artists as well. Next is four acoustic live performances
with Eric Bazilian even though the first one is with the Hooters.
Excellent sound. Available on one CD-R.
